How hard is Invisible, Inc.?
What makes it hard: systems — knowing how it works. You get through it by working out what the game is actually doing and coming back with a better build or a better plan, not by faster hands.

Rarest achievements
Published rarity by platform.
PlayStation
Never Look BackBeat the game with rewinds set to 0 on Expert difficulty.0.1%
Acceptable HostBeat the game on Expert Plus difficulty.0.1%
Smooth OperatorSurvive 5 days in Endless Plus mode.0.1%
"surprised" FaceBeat the Contingency Plan extended Campaign on Expert Plus difficulty0.1%
Empire builderSurvive 20 days in Endless mode with the Contingency Plan content0.1%

About Invisible, Inc.
"Take control of Invisible's agents in the field and infiltrate the world's most dangerous corporations. Stealth, precision, and teamwork are essential in high-stakes, high-profit missions, where every move may cost an agent their life."
How rarity is calculated
Each platform calculates rarity from its own player population. These percentages are shown side by side but are not a controlled comparison.
- PlayStation — Sony's published earn rate across PlayStation Network players.
